科技

机器视觉软件在计算机视觉任务中的应用及其挑战探究

机器视觉软件在计算机视觉任务中的应用及其挑战探究

介绍

机器视觉软件是现代计算机科学领域中一个重要的研究和应用方向,它通过利用图像处理技术,实现了对图片或视频内容进行分析和理解,从而为各个行业带来了巨大的价值。然而,随着技术的发展,这些软件面临着诸多挑战。本文将探讨这些挑战,并分析如何应对。

机器视觉软件的基本概念与应用场景

机器视觉是一种专门用于解释和理解图像数据的计算方法。它通常包括识别、分类、检测以及跟踪等功能。在工业自动化、医疗诊断、安全监控等众多领域,都可以看到机器视觉技术的广泛应用。

技术难题与挑战

(a) 数据集构建问题:高质量的人工标注数据集对于训练出准确性的模型至关重要,但这往往是一个耗时且成本高昂的手动过程。

(b) 模型泛化能力:由于现有的算法可能过于依赖特定数据集,因此它们在实际操作中的性能可能会有所下降。

(c) 实时性需求:许多实时系统要求能够快速处理输入,以便及时做出反应,这对于传统算法来说是一个严峻考验。

应对策略

(a) 自动标注工具:开发出能够辅助人类完成标注工作的工具,比如使用深度学习来生成初步标记,然后由人工师介入校正,可以显著提高效率。

(b) 多样化训练集:收集尽可能多样化的数据,以提高模型在不同条件下的适应性。

未来的展望与趋势

随着硬件设备性能不断提升(如GPU加速)、深度学习框架成熟,以及AI伦理标准日益完善,未来我们可以期待更先进、高效且可靠的解决方案出现。此外,与其他AI子领域(如自然语言处理)的结合也将推动这一领域向前发展。

结论

在复杂而多变的地球上,人们需要借助到各种先进科技来改善生活质量。虽然目前存在不少困难,但持续努力并不断创新,将使得我们的世界变得更加智能和美好。

你可能也会喜欢...